Future Changes in Law Sample Clauses

Future Changes in Law. ‌ If future changes to binding federal or state law affect any material provision of the Franchise, including but not limited to the scope of Grantor’s authority to regulate Grantee and its activities within the Franchise Area and the streets and public ways, the parties agree that they will take any action necessary, or revise this Franchise Agreement where applicable, to be consistent with the scope of such change in law. In the event the parties are unable to agree to a modification of this Franchise within sixty (60) days, either party may: 1) seek appropriate legal remedies to amend the Franchise, or 2) shorten the franchise to thirty-six (36) months from the date following conclusion of the sixty (60) day period, at which point either party may invoke the renewal procedures under 47 U.S.C. § 546. Each party agrees to participate in up to sixteen (16) hours of negotiation during the sixty (60) day period.

  • Regulatory Changes If any legislative, regulatory, judicial or other legal action (other than an Amendment to the Act, which is provided for in Section 29.3) materially affects the ability of a Party to perform any material obligation under this Agreement, a Party may, on thirty (30) days written notice to the other Party (delivered not later than thirty (30) days following the date on which such action has become legally binding), require that the affected provision(s) be renegotiated, and the Parties shall renegotiate in good faith such mutually acceptable new provision(s) as may be required; provided that such affected provisions shall not affect the validity of the remainder of this Agreement.
